The Saudi Arabia topical drugs market is on a significant growth trajectory, valued at USD 850.82 million in 2024 and projected to expand at a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 4.75% through 2030. This expansion is primarily fueled by a confluence of powerful factors, including groundbreaking innovations in drug delivery technologies that enhance treatment effectiveness and patient comfort.
A strengthening healthcare infrastructure, backed by substantial government investment, is improving access to dermatological care across the kingdom. Furthermore, demographic shifts, particularly an aging population, are increasing the prevalence of skin conditions that require topical treatments. The strategic push toward local pharmaceutical manufacturing is also making these products more affordable and accessible. However, the market is not without its challenges.
The high costs and complexities associated with research and development (R&D) present significant hurdles, especially for smaller, local companies struggling to compete with multinational corporations. Despite these obstacles, the overall outlook remains positive as growing demand and supportive government policies create a fertile ground for market expansion.

Advanced Drug Delivery Systems Revolutionize Treatment
Innovations in drug delivery technologies have profoundly impacted the effectiveness of topical treatments, serving as a primary catalyst for demand within the Saudi Arabian market. These advanced systems are engineered to improve how active pharmaceutical ingredients (APIs) penetrate the skin and reach their target site. Technologies such as nano-encapsulation, liposomes, transdermal patches, and micellar formulations have transformed the field of dermatology.
Nano-encapsulation, for instance, involves enclosing active ingredients within microscopic particles, protecting them from degradation and allowing for a more controlled release. Liposomes are tiny vesicles made of a lipid bilayer, similar to a cell membrane, which can fuse with skin cells to deliver drugs more efficiently. These advanced formulations improve the bioavailability of medications, meaning a greater amount of the drug becomes available at the site of action.
This not only boosts the potency of topical drugs but also minimizes systemic absorption, which reduces the risk of side effects. As a result, patients experience better outcomes and are more likely to adhere to their treatment regimens, increasing patient satisfaction and bolstering the reputation of topical therapies among healthcare providers and consumers.
Government Initiatives and Healthcare Infrastructure
Saudi Arabia's commitment to advancing its healthcare sector, a key pillar of its Vision 2030 plan, has greatly expanded the availability of specialized medical care, including dermatology. The government is driving initiatives to broaden healthcare access for all citizens, leading to heavy investments in modernizing and building new hospitals and clinics in both the public and private sectors.
This expansion directly correlates with a rising adoption of topical medications. As more individuals gain access to dermatologists and general practitioners, the diagnosis of skin conditions increases, leading to a higher volume of prescriptions for topical creams, ointments, and gels. These facilities are equipped with the latest diagnostic tools and offer a wide range of dermatological treatments, ensuring patients receive high-quality care.
This improved infrastructure not only enhances treatment accessibility, particularly in previously underserved regions, but also elevates the overall patient experience, encouraging more people to seek professional help for skin-related issues.
Demographic Shifts and an Aging Population
An aging population is another critical factor propelling the topical drugs market forward. As the demographic profile of Saudi Arabia shifts toward an older populace, the prevalence of age-related dermatological conditions is on the rise. Older individuals are more susceptible to skin issues such as chronic dryness (xerosis), wrinkles, age spots, and benign skin growths.
Furthermore, chronic inflammatory skin diseases like eczema and psoriasis often persist or worsen with age. This demographic trend creates a dual demand. On one hand, there is a growing market for aesthetic and cosmetic products, such as anti-aging creams, serums, and moisturizers, that address visible signs of aging. On the other hand, there is an increased medical need for therapeutic topical drugs, including powerful corticosteroids, emollients for severe dryness, and other prescription treatments to manage chronic conditions. This expanding need for both cosmetic and medical skin solutions ensures a steady demand for a diverse range of topical products tailored to the specific needs of older adults.
Growth of Local Manufacturing and E-commerce
The expansion of local manufacturing capabilities has played a pivotal role in shaping the market by driving down costs and improving product availability. As part of its economic diversification strategy, Saudi Arabia has strategically promoted the development of its domestic pharmaceutical sector. This push has enabled local companies to produce high-quality topical treatments at a lower cost compared to imported alternatives.
By reducing reliance on foreign manufacturers, companies can mitigate supply chain disruptions and pass on cost savings to consumers. This has made dermatological products more affordable and accessible to a wider segment of the population, a crucial factor in a market where price can influence purchasing decisions.
Simultaneously, the rapid rise of online retail platforms has revolutionized the distribution of healthcare products. E-commerce channels provide consumers with unparalleled convenience and access to a vast selection of topical drugs, including products that may not be stocked in traditional brick-and-mortar pharmacies. This digital shift is particularly beneficial for reaching consumers in remote or rural areas, effectively broadening the market's reach. The ease of comparing products, reading reviews, and ordering from the comfort of home has made online pharmacies a popular choice for many consumers, further propelling the growth of the topical drugs market.

High R&D Costs as a Significant Market Barrier
Despite the promising growth drivers, the high cost and complexity of research and development remain a formidable challenge for companies in the Saudi Arabian topical drugs market. Developing a new topical drug is a lengthy and capital-intensive process that requires substantial investment in formulation science, rigorous testing, and extensive clinical trials. These R&D activities can span several years and incur enormous costs, particularly when adhering to the stringent regulatory standards set by both local authorities, like the Saudi Food and Drug Authority (SFDA), and international bodies.
For local manufacturers, this challenge is particularly acute. Many smaller domestic firms lack the financial resources and sophisticated infrastructure required to conduct the large-scale R&D necessary to compete with established multinational pharmaceutical giants. The expense of developing innovative formulations, such as those incorporating advanced delivery systems or novel active ingredients, can be prohibitive. The strict regulatory landscape further complicates the process, often extending development timelines and adding to the financial burden. These combined financial and regulatory pressures can stifle innovation, slow the introduction of new and improved treatments, and ultimately constrain the overall growth potential of the market.
Hospitals and Clinics Dominate the Market
When segmented by end user, the hospitals and clinics segment has firmly established itself as the market leader. These healthcare institutions, particularly those with specialized dermatology departments, are the primary centers for diagnosing and treating a wide array of skin disorders. Conditions ranging from common issues like acne and fungal infections to more complex diseases like psoriasis and atopic dermatitis are typically managed in these settings. The expertise of dermatologists allows for accurate diagnosis and the creation of personalized treatment plans where topical drugs are often the first line of defense.
Patients with severe or persistent skin conditions naturally gravitate toward the specialized care offered in hospitals and clinics. The professional guidance provided by healthcare providers in these facilities ensures the appropriate and effective use of topical medications, leading to higher adoption rates. Furthermore, many of the most potent and advanced topical treatments, such as high-strength corticosteroids, retinoids, and immunomodulators, are available only by prescription.
Hospitals and clinics are the main channels for dispensing these controlled medications. As the incidence of chronic dermatological diseases continues to rise in Saudi Arabia, the reliance on these institutions for long-term management and expert care will ensure their continued dominance in the topical drugs market.
